My first job was to paint the chassis. I used black
Hammerite paint to start with and this seemed less brittle than the
silver. Then finished it off with enamel as this was more resilient to
stone chips.
The next task was to fit the front axle assembly and
this was straight forward.
I fitted the wishbones and
spindle carriers with the Cortina ball joints ( supplied in kit ) also the
anti-rollbar and steering rack.
The new bushes on the
anti-roll bar were a bit difficult to fit.
Next I fitted the front shock absorbers and springs (
available as an extra from JBA ) The only problem I had here was finding a
bolt to fit the top mounting, a 10mm bolt had too much movement. then I
found the answer this bolt is not a metric bolt, but a British
bolt.
The Front Brakes was next on the agenda. I bought new
ventilated discs and calipers, together with new pads and brake cylinder
seals.
This completed my work at the front end in the
meantime.
